Yes spring calls for barbecues, baseball, and most importantly 16-inch softball. No, that wasn’t a typo I said 16-inch softball. A ball that has a 16-inch diameter, don’t think about it to hard. It is one of the Chicago’s most underrated and historical sports, and it is finally coming to Northfield.

Yes the sport I grew up playing in our backyard lot, without gloves, and hubcap bases will be enjoyed by those who chose this spring term. After all like Tim said before, spring is to play, and if your not sure just listen to I Love College. 16-inch softball is great because anyone can play. The ball is so big its difficult to swing and not hit it, and no matter how hard you hit, it probably won’t go past the outfield. The large softball allows for easy catching with both hand and without the use of a glove. If my 9-10 year old boys and girls summer group could do it, I’m sure we all can do it 10 years later.
